Based on a statement by malaymail.com, it seems that Lembah Pantai MP Fahmi Fadzil wants Datuk Saifuddin Abdullah to further clarify on his recent statement on individuals requiring a license in order to produce or post any form of video content. This is due to the fact that the aforementioned statement was very vague and did not go into specifics on whether it applies to regular social media users who regularly post videos.

Today, the Minister of Communications and Multimedia, Datuk Saifuddin Abdullah announced in regards to film productions, the official media agencies or indie media groups must apply for a license in Malaysia before shooting. While many are speculating that this is to prevent the previous Al-Jazeera controversy, this can also be seen to be in line with the SOPs regulations, as well as under the National Film Development Corporation (Finas) Act since we are in the midst of recovering from the pandemic.

We've been seeing a few new Helio chipsets from MediaTek, but the company has been focusing mostly on its Dimensity series of chipsets. The latest one is the Dimensity 720, a new 5G chipset that we saw hints of with the OPPO A72 leak a few days ago. MediaTek has now launched this chipset, which will provide mid-range devices with 5G connectivity.

While ASUS and Lenovo were showing off their latest gaming-centric smartphones last night, Samsung quietly released their Galaxy Z Flip 5G smartphone as well. Looking at the sources, it seems to be the exact same model that was launched earlier this year but with 5G support and it costs $1,449.99 (~RM6166).

ASUS ROG Phone 3 series release: Qualcomm Snapdragon 865 Plus chipset and 144Hz display from ~RM3935
Jul 22, 2020
ASUS has officially unveiled the ASUS ROG Phone 3 series, which consists of the ASUS ROG Phone 3, as well as the ASUS ROG Phone 3 Strix Edition starting from the price of 999 Euros (~RM4921) and 799 Euros (~RM3935) respectively. As of now, there's no official information in regards to the Malaysia release date and local pricing for now.
